Job description

uMed is a dynamic startup on a mission to revolutionize healthcare by reducing barriers to knowledge creation. Our clinical research network, powered by cutting-edge technology, connects patients, electronic health data, and research groups worldwide. With a rapidly expanding network covering 400+ GP sites in the UK and plans to extend internationally, we are at the forefront of groundbreaking research. As a team of inclusive, creative, and passionate individuals, we strive to make a meaningful impact on the lives of patients and drive advancements in medical science.

Who are we looking for?

An experienced IT professional who loves solving problems and ensuring security in a fast-paced environment. In this exciting role, you'll be the go-to person for all IT-related issues, providing first-line support and ensuring our systems are secure and compliant. If you're a tech-savvy individual with a passion for safeguarding data and delivering top-notch support, we want to hear from you!

What you will be doing

  • Configure, procure, and maintain devices to empower our talented staff.
  • Install and optimize operating systems to keep our technology running smoothly.
  • Enhance device security by implementing necessary measures and staying up-to-date with the latest patches.
  • Support our team when devices break, ensuring uninterrupted workflow.
  • Develop and improve automation scripts to streamline device configuration processes.
  • Maintain accurate records of device assignments and manage our asset register.
  • Stay vigilant by reviewing and addressing reported phishing emails promptly.
  • Champion security by ensuring all Google accounts have 2FA enabled and are up-to-date.
  • Keep a watchful eye on anti-virus logs and proactively address potential threats.
  • Collaborate with TPP practices, providing efficient software installations and updates.
  • Manage our ticketing system, resolving IT-related issues or escalating them as needed.
  • Foster seamless integration of apps across the company for improved productivity.
  • Actively support compliance efforts, helping us achieve and maintain industry-leading security certifications.
  • Be responsive to inbound emails, providing timely assistance to ensure smooth IT operations.

Requirements

  • Proven experience of providing exceptional 1st/2nd line IT support.
  • Proficiency in cloud technologies like AWS and Google Cloud Platform is a plus.
  • Strong knowledge of Windows 10/11 and Google Suite for remote support.
  • Familiarity with PC hardware and operating systems.
  • Excellent troubleshooting and analytical skills to swiftly tackle challenges.
  • Experience using ITSM call logging software to track and resolve issues.
  • Outstanding communication skills, both verbal and written.
  • Self-motivated team player who can also excel independently
